It's been a few years since I messed much with the 300 WSM. But.. I have a good rifle, good dies, and plenty of components. Earlier I was looking at it as a long-range proposition and saw some extraordinary accuracy with a 210 gr Berger VLD and H4350.
But... Am looking at this more as a general purpose hunting rifle for the lower 48, and was impressed with what I found in Hodgdon's manual. They're talking nearly 3300 fps with a 165 gr Nosler Partition using Hodgdon Superformance! :grin: That sounds pretty good to me!
No range testing to date, but am very interested in what may be possible.
